A GRANDMA who has lost over two stones since joining a slimming group says she now has a new lease of life.

Self-confessed chocoholic Lucy Tetley is a member of Slimming World's Long Lee group, run by her daughter.

"I feel amazing and I've got so much more confidence – and I still regularly enjoy chocolate too!" she said.

"As well as changing my eating habits I'm much more active and have recently fostered a dog from Aireworth Dogs In Need – Dax is with me on long-term foster as his original owners were unable to take him to their new supported living accommodation.

"I suffer from COPD and asthma but losing weight has helped alleviate the symptoms and having Dax means I am also able to get out and about much more.

"The support I receive from my daughter and everyone at the group is unbelievable.

"We share tips and ideas and support each other to overcome challenges and stick to the healthy changes we've committed to."

Daughter, Carla Weatherill, said: "I'm so proud of Lucy, not only as her daughter but as her consultant. The change in her is amazing.

"She inspired me to join Slimming World back in 2008 and not only did I lose over four stones, I got a new career!"
